Just to update everybody. I got around to replacing the instrument lights with super bright LEDs a couple of weekends ago and am very pleased with the results. Much cooler (looking and temp) than the stock lights. I installed the LEDs in to some old twist-in instrument light bases after removing the glass bulbs. Then I added a resister in series (actually just goes between one lead of the LED and one "lead" on the twist-in base) that becomes part of the new light unit. All I had to do then was replace the old lights with the new ones I made wait for night to come.

Total cost is about $3.50 each and I figure they will last a long time. I'm going to try out a different color for the warning light symbols just for fun. I'll try to get some pictures of the new lights soon and write up what I did. (Would anyone be interested in hosting this modification on their web site? I don't have one).

By the way, I checked with my local VW dealer about purchasing the lights that are used in the new Passats (a cool purple color) and was told that the lights are integrated into the instrument backlight panel and there are no replaceable lights so you have to buy the whole thing.
